    DTRA Seeks Chem-Bio Research Concepts for SEED Funding

    The Defense Threat Reduction Agency this week announced a new Broad Agency Announcement (BAA) amendment to solicit research proposals for the Chemical and Biological Defense Program.

    The effort supports Strategic Exploratory Developments (SEEDs), which enable science and technology managers within the Chem-Bio Technologies Directorate to explore concepts for new programs in science and technology.

    SEED investments are generally $50K to $500K for a one year contract that explores new concepts to fill capability gaps.  If the SEED contract yields a successful proof of concept, the Government may procure further development of the science and technology of the SEED through a Focused Innovation Technology (FIT) contract.  FITs are typically longer in duration than SEEDs with increased funding levels.

    SEED Topics of interest include:

    Identification of Staphylococcal Enterotoxin B (SEB) Vaccine Candidates
    Novel Small Molecule Nerve Agent Pretreatments
    Target Identification for Next Generation of Medical Countermeasures
    Rapid Interior Decontamination
    Facilitating Blood Brain Barrier Penetration of Nerve Agent Countermeasures
    Catalytic Antibodies Against a VX Surrogate
    Impact of Adjuvants on Current Vaccine Candidates
    Novel Vaccines Directed Against Burkholderia pseudomallei and Burkholderia mallei
    Alphavirus and Filovirus Target-Directed Small-Molecule Therapeutic Discovery and Development
    Thermostable Protein Engineering or Stabilization
    Epitope Mapping for Antibodies that Recognize Biothreat Agents
    Nano-Enabled Low-Cost Sensors
    Biomolecule Theoretical and Experimental Sub-THz and THz Range Signature Development
    Super-Continuum Laser Source IR 1-15 microns
    Native Chemical Sensing Capabilities
    Novel Sample Stabilization Technologies
    Single Cell Analysis: In situ Biomarker Expression Methods
    Antibiotic Resistance Markers
    Diagnostic Device Use Case Development in Austere Environments
    Autonomous Mobile Sensing Demonstration
    Mitigation of Porous and Absorptive Materials
    Biomanufacturing Downstream Process Technologies
    Universal Nano-Adjuvant System
    Smart Molecular Tags for Improving Biotherapeutic Production and Enhancing Biological Activity

    Further details on each topic area are available under HDTRA1-12-CHEM-BIO-BAA Amend 22. The submission deadline is no later than October 5, 2012. Proposals are typically evaluated within 45 days of receipt.
